Where Leakage Occurs

Where Duct Leakage Occurs and Why It Develops in Browntown, PA

At Duct Joints and Connections in Browntown

Every point where two duct sections connect is a potential leakage point in Browntown, PA. In sheet metal duct systems, the longitudinal seams in individual duct sections and the transverse joints where sections connect are leakage sources if not sealed with mastic or appropriate tape in Browntown. In most residential installations, these joints were mechanically connected without sealant in Browntown, PA. The gaps at the joint edges allow conditioned air to escape into the surrounding space with every HVAC cycle in Browntown.

At Branch Takeoffs and Splitter Boxes in Browntown, PA

Branch takeoffs are the fittings that split conditioned air from the main trunk line to the individual branch duct runs in Browntown. They are connection points with multiple edges and angles that are particularly prone to leakage if not correctly sealed in Browntown, PA. Splitter boxes in zoned systems have multiple connection points that represent significant potential leakage area in Browntown. ISA Air Duct pays specific attention to branch takeoffs and splitter boxes during leak identification because they represent some of the largest individual leakage points in typical residential systems in Browntown, PA.

At Register Boot Connections in Browntown

The register boot is the fitting that connects the branch duct run to the floor, ceiling, or wall opening where the register grille mounts in Browntown, PA. The connection between the flexible duct and the boot collar and the connection between the boot and the surrounding framing are both common leakage points in Browntown. Conditioned air escaping at the boot level leaks into the wall or floor cavity rather than through the register into the room in Browntown, PA.

In Flexible Duct Collar Connections in Browntown, PA

Flexible duct connects to sheet metal fittings, boot collars, and plenum connections using a mechanical connection where the flexible duct liner and outer jacket are secured to the fitting with zip ties or straps in Browntown. Without mastic sealant applied to the connection before securing, the connection leaks at the gaps between the duct liner and the fitting surface in Browntown, PA. Mastic sealing of flexible duct collar connections is a standard component of ISA Air Duct's sealing service in Browntown.

Why Leakage Develops in Systems That Were Initially Sealed in Browntown

Systems that were initially sealed with standard duct tape develop leakage as the tape dries, cracks, and loses adhesion in Browntown, PA. Standard duct tape is not rated for the temperature cycling that duct systems experience during normal operation in Browntown. Within a few seasons, standard duct tape on duct joints fails and the underlying joint gap opens to leakage again in Browntown, PA. Mastic sealant and UL 181-rated foil tape are the materials that maintain their sealing effectiveness through the thermal cycling of long-term HVAC operation in Browntown.

How Leakage Causes Uneven Heating and Cooling in Browntown, PA

Supply duct leakage in the spaces between branch duct connections and the registers means the rooms furthest from the air handler receive less conditioned air than they were designed to receive in Browntown. The conditioned air that leaks out of the supply duct before reaching the register is air that does not reach the room in Browntown, PA. Rooms at the end of long duct runs with multiple leak points along the way receive the cumulative effect of all those leaks in Browntown. The room that is always too hot in summer and too cold in winter is often a room at the end of a leaky supply run in Browntown, PA.

What Return Duct Leakage Does to Indoor Air Quality in Browntown

Return duct leakage draws air from the surrounding space into the return airstream in Browntown, PA. In an attic, that means drawing hot, dusty attic air into the air handler in summer in Browntown. In a crawl space, that means drawing crawl space air including moisture, mold spores, and whatever else is in the crawl space environment into the system and distributing it throughout the home in Browntown, PA. Return duct sealing eliminates this pathway and keeps the circulated air to what is drawn from the living spaces in Browntown.

The Hidden Equipment Cost of Running a Leaky Duct System in Browntown, PA

An HVAC system compensating for duct leakage losses runs longer cycles, works against the pressure imbalance that leakage creates in the duct system, and conditions more total air volume than the living space requires in Browntown. The cumulative effect is accelerated component wear across the blower motor and other system components in Browntown, PA. Sealing the duct system reduces the load the HVAC operates under and extends the equipment service life in Browntown.

Sealant Materials

What ISA Air Duct Uses to Seal Duct Leaks in Browntown, PA

Mastic Duct Sealant — The Correct Choice for Most Applications in Browntown

Mastic is a water-based sealant specifically formulated for duct system applications in Browntown, PA. It remains flexible after curing, which means it maintains its seal through the expansion and contraction that duct systems experience during thermal cycling in Browntown. It bonds well to sheet metal, flexible duct liners, and fibrous duct board in Browntown, PA. It does not dry out, crack, or lose adhesion from temperature cycling the way standard duct tape does in Browntown. Mastic is the correct sealant for most duct joint applications and the material ISA Air Duct uses on the majority of duct sealing work in Browntown, PA.

UL 181-Rated Foil Tape — For Specific Seam Applications in Browntown, PA

UL 181-rated foil tape is a pressure-sensitive tape specifically tested and rated for HVAC duct applications in Browntown. Unlike standard duct tape, UL 181 foil tape maintains its adhesion through the temperature cycling of duct system operation in Browntown, PA. It is appropriate for specific sheet metal seam applications where a clean, smooth seal is needed in Browntown. ISA Air Duct uses UL 181-rated foil tape where its specific properties make it the correct choice for the application in Browntown, PA.

Why Standard Duct Tape Is Never Used in Browntown

Standard silver duct tape is not rated for duct system applications in Browntown, PA. Its rubber-based adhesive dries and loses adhesion from the temperature cycling that duct systems experience during normal operation in Browntown. Standard duct tape on duct joints fails within a few heating and cooling seasons in Browntown, PA. Joints sealed with standard duct tape appear sealed when the tape is first applied and are open to leakage again within a few years in Browntown. ISA Air Duct never uses standard duct tape for duct sealing work in Browntown, PA.

Aeroseal Duct Sealing for Inaccessible Ducts in Browntown, PA

Aeroseal is a duct sealing technology that seals leaks from the inside of the duct system in Browntown. Aerosolized sealant particles are introduced into the pressurized duct system and travel with the airstream to leak points where they accumulate and seal the gap in Browntown, PA. Aeroseal is particularly effective for sealing leaks in inaccessible duct sections that cannot be reached for manual sealant application in Browntown. ISA Air Duct provides information on Aeroseal duct sealing for systems where inaccessible duct sections represent significant leakage that manual sealing cannot address in Browntown, PA.
